Low-power video encoder/decoder chip set for digital VCRs

Katsuya Hasegawa; Kazutake Ohara; Akihisa Oka; Takehiro Kamada; Yasuhiro Nagaoka; Katsuhisa Yano; Eiji Yamauchi; Takao Kashiro; Tomoo Nakagawa

Since low-power battery operation is essential for a portable VCR with video camera, the complex computation of MPEG2 encoding is not suitable for consumer digital VCR. This implementation of the video codec using compression optimized for LSI has more than an order of magnitude lower power consumption than that of recently-reported MPEG2 codecs. Power-saving modes and 0.5 /spl mu/m 2 V CMOS standard-cell library also reduce power. Two chips, Shuffling LSI and Compression LSI, together with a 5 Mb DRAM, can either encode the CCIR601 digital component video signal into the standard-definition digital VCR (DVCR) format or decode the DVCR format signal into a component video signal.

The development of audio and video signal processing LSI for digital VCR

Tetsuya Mizushima; Kiyokazu Hashimoto; Shozo Fujii; Eiji Yamauchi; Kazuo Kawakami; Masao Okabe; Takao Kashiro; Makoto Mitsuda; Tomoo Nakagawa; Masafumi Satoh

Signal processing LSIs conforming to the specifications of a consumer-use digital VCR have been developed. A higher compression mode and flexibility of the signal processing are addressed.
